Output 95bf6a4e765c1e32f9975467d4cb53d47df13be723ff3870281e31b17a401f53:1

value
25000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8431b4179fc444f2a769d579e0663fbd75e2b521 OP_EQUALVERIFY OP_CHECKSIG
address
1D3yjnG2dSiYtwUhPrguS8J1ho4mBSrX7Y
transaction
95bf6a4e765c1e32f9975467d4cb53d47df13be723ff3870281e31b17a401f53
spent
true